Home Federal Bank in Knoxville, Tenn., will start 2027 with a new leader.
The bank said in a press release that Jonathan Mayfield will become its CEO when David Reynolds retires in December. Reynolds will remain chairman.
Mayfield will remain president, a role he has held since 2025.
“Jonathan brings a unique perspective on servant leadership, combined with a clear vision for leading the bank forward through rapid industry change,” Reynolds said in the release. “He embodies our bank’s values and demonstrates integrity, a passion for doing the right thing and exceptional team leadership skills.”
